The insulating glass industry has undergone enormous change in recent years and has developed into a highly specialized branch of industry that manufactures a wide variety of products in the shortest possible time and to the highest quality according to individual customer requirements.

What was once a standardized production of window glass is now a complex process that relies on state-of-the-art technologies and highly automated machines. The requirements placed on insulating glass products are diverse and include energy-efficient solutions, static requirements, sound insulation and burglary protection.

Manufacturing
Manufacturing

Whether facade manufacturers with direct delivery to the construction site or window manufacturers with delivery to the factory, both work on a highly order-related basis, meaning that the insulating glass panes must be delivered exactly when they are needed at the construction site or in production. This means that insulating glass manufacturers have to coordinate their production planning closely with customer requirements.

These requirements mean that companies in the insulating glass industry have to make their production processes more flexible. processes. This requires not only a high production capacity, but also intelligent production control and efficient logistics. Modern production facilities are therefore largely automated and digitally networked to ensure fast, error-free production.

What challenges exist

As a result of the development towards ultra-modern manufacturing operations, software manufacturers in the industry have focused very strongly on the pure production process. Internal production processes have thus been efficiently solved, but manufacturers are now faced with another major challenge:

With "just in time" deliveries, processing customers want fast, simple and maximum transparency for their orders and products.

This development is a result of increasingly complex supply chains and rising expectations for fast, precise and reliable delivery of products. Further processing customers, who are themselves under great time pressure from their customers or construction projects, with a simultaneous shortage of skilled workers, demand a smooth exchange of information from manufacturers in order to be able to plan their own processes better and design them efficiently.

A key challenge here is the often non-existent interfaces to existing software systems from insulating glass producers to window or façade manufacturers, meaning that a lot of data has to be recorded and checked twice before it can be reused.

Above all, the quick and easy exchange of data between insulating glass manufacturers and processing customers is essential for greater efficiency in collaboration. It requires digital concepts as well as organizational adjustments and communication in order to remain competitive in the long term.
